Foundation Overview

Based in Garner, NC, The Yeargan Foundation Charitable has awarded 71 grants totaling $4,796,400 to organizations in North Carolina, Louisiana and 4 other states across the US. Individual grants range from $100 to $1,890,070, with a median award of $10,000.

Form 990-PF Research Tips
  •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
  •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
  •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
  •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
